Mobility scooters are battery-powered, three or four-wheel vehicles that assist those who are unable to walk or use a manual wheelchair move around. They can be used indoors or outdoors and come with a variety of features, such as headlights and storage space. They are easy to use and usually less expensive than other wheelchairs.

The main considerations when selecting a mobility scooter are the user's weight and the kind of terrain that will be travelled. If the scooter is going to be used on hills, it is crucial that it can climb. Also, if the scooter is going to be used for long distances, it is important to make sure that it has sufficient battery power for the journey.

You must also think about the amount of space you will require for storage. Some mobility scooters include baskets, while others allow you to add one as an accessory. Another crucial aspect is the number of wheels. Most travel scooters come with solid or foam-filled wheels and the majority of full-sized scooters come with pneumatic (air-filled) tires. Pneumatic tires provide a smoother ride and can absorb more shock than a solid or foam-filled wheels.

The best scooters will be built to handle your specific needs. If you're required to climb steep hills, for example, choose an appropriate scooter for this. If you intend to travel for a long distance, select a scooter with a longer-lasting battery.

Choose a vehicle with durable tires that can endure rough terrain. Also, look into purchasing a set replacement tires. Most manufacturers offer pneumatic tire options, which offer more comfort. These tires are also more resistant to punctures when compared to solid rubber tires. The size of the tire is important, since larger tires add weight to the scooter.

Before purchasing a mobility scooter, search for one with an ergonomically designed seat. It is best to be comfortable to sit in, and have an adjustable backrest that supports your arms and shoulders. It must have a steering wheel that can be adjusted in height and a brake lever that can be locked. Also, make sure that it has headlights as well as rearview mirrors.
